Element of Design – Shape
Shape and form both relate to the overall floral design, individual flowers, plant material, containers and anything else in the design. Shape is the two-dimensional element: a sketch of a posy is round. Form is the three-dimensional element: an actual posy is a dome or ball.

Element of Design – Texture
Texture relates to qualities of the surface of an object. Texture can be visual or tactile: some objects can appear to have one texture and actually have another to touch.
